Full Stack Developer (graduate)

Johannesburg, Gauteng, South Africa

Job Description

Job & Company Description: I'm looking for graduates who have completed their Degree or Diploma and have already gained practical development experience -- either through a previous role, internship, contract assignment, or substantial real-world project work.
You will have the opportunity to work with clients across industries such as Financial Services, Technology, Telecommunications, and Consulting. These assignments will give you hands-on experience with C#, .NET, .NET MAUI, React, NodeJS, and REST APIs, helping you grow your career in full-stack development.
Partnering with me provides access to multiple opportunities suited for driven and ambitious junior developers looking to advance their careers.
Key Responsibilities:

  • Contribute to the development and maintenance of full-stack applications.
  • Build and support RESTful API integrations and backend services.
  • Develop responsive front-end applications using React.
  • Assist in cross-platform/mobile development using .NET MAUI.
  • Participate in debugging, testing, deployment, and code reviews.
  • Collaborate with team members within Agile project environments.
  • Apply standard development practices throughout the SDLC.
Job Experience and Skills Required: Education:
  • Completed Degree or Diploma in: Computer Science, Information Technology, Software Engineering, Or a related field
Experience:
  • Minimum 1 year real-world software development experience
(Internships, junior roles, contract roles, or real project work qualify) Skills Required:
  • Practical experience with C# / .NET
  • Exposure to .NET MAUI
  • Experience with NodeJS
  • Front-end development using React
  • Hands-on experience building or integrating REST APIs
  • Basic understanding of relational or NoSQL databases
  • Strong problem-solving and analytical skills
  • Good communication and teamwork abilities
Nice to Have:
  • Git/GitHub experience
  • Cloud exposure (Azure / AWS)
  • A portfolio or GitHub profile showcasing previous work
Apply now! For more exciting IT vacancies, visit: />I also specialise in recruiting within the following fields:
Software Development | Business Intelligence | Data Engineering | Cloud & Infrastructure | IT Architecture

Skills Required

Beware of fraud agents! do not pay money to get a job

M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D1594184
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Johannesburg, Gauteng, South Africa
  • Education
    Not mentioned